Two polymeric metal complexes based on polycarbazole containing complexes of 8-hydroxyquinoline with Zn(II) and Ni(II) in the backbone: Synthesis, characterization and photovoltaic applications
چکیده انگلیسی

Two novel polymeric metal complexes PZn(Q)2–C and PNi(Q)2–C based on polycarbazole containing complexes of 8-hydroxyquinoline with Zn(II) and Ni(II) were synthesized and applied in dye-sensitized solar cells (DSSCs) as photosensitizers. They possess moderate thermal stability and good open-circuit voltages, and the power conversion efficiency of them reached to 1.11% and 0.45%, respectively, under simulated AM 1.5 G solar irradiation (100 mW cm−2), which shows a new strategy to design photosensitizers for DSSCs.

► We have synthesized two photosensitizers of D–π–A polymeric metal complexes.
► The polymeric metal complexes possess excellent thermal stability and good open-circuit voltages.
► The application of the photosensitizers in dye-sensitized solar cells was investigated.
► The polymeric metal complex containing d10 Zn(II) exhibited better device performance than that containing low spin d8 Ni(II).
